Potassium chloride is principally utilised as being a supply of K nutrition. Even so, you can find regions where by plants react favorably to software of Cl⁻. Potassium chloride is often the popular materials to fulfill this will need.

Deeply buried potash deposits exist all over the planet. The dominant mineral is sylvite blended with halite (sodium chloride), which types a blended mineral referred to as sylvinite. Most K minerals are harvested from historic marine deposits deep beneath the Earth’s floor.

Potassium chloride quickly dissolves in soil drinking water. The K⁺ will probably be retained to the negatively billed cation exchange web sites of clay and organic make any difference.

More than ninety per cent of world potash manufacturing goes into plant nutrition. Farmers unfold KCL onto the soil surface prior to tillage and planting.

Potassium chloride can be used as a salt substitute for people over a restricted salt (sodium chloride) diet. It can be applied being a deicing agent and has a fertilizing benefit once the ice melts. Additionally it is used in h2o softeners to replace calcium in drinking water.

There aren't any substantial impacts on h2o or air associated with ordinary software fees of KCl. Elevated salt concentrations encompassing the dissolving fertilizer could be An important aspect to consider.

The chlorine content on the lithosphere is about 500 mg kg-1 and occurs Just about exclusively given that the anion chloride (Cl-). On the whole, irrigation h2o includes lower than one hundred fifty Cl- mg L-one, which makes it ideal, for some crops supplying that leaching can happen. Proposed amounts of KCl fertilizer applied to crops in subject observe are within the choice of 75-one hundred fifty kg ha-1 for subject crops and 300-five hundred kg ha-1 for horticultural crops. KCl is the one suitable sort of Cl supply for irrigation and fertigation thanks to its large solubility. Chlorine is an strange micronutrient in that Cl focus in plants will vary enormously. It is required during the water splitting response of photosynthesis inside the evolution of oxygen, demand compensation, and osmoregulation of The full plant, as well as regulating movement with the stomatal guard cells of some crop species. Deficiency in crops generally only takes place in places at terrific distance from your sea where the input with the atmosphere will not fulfill the demand, which for dryland wheat output is 4-8 kg ha-1. It can be a dilemma in crops like kiwi fruit and palm trees that have a very higher need for Cl. Chloride toxicity happens globally and is also a normal stress aspect limiting crop Fertilizer for sustainable farming Oman progress in arid and semi arid parts. Crops vary markedly in sensitivity to Cl. Sensitive crops include things like: pepper, cabbage, lettuce, rape, tobacco, potato and sweet potato Whilst many the major staple earth crops are insensitive: rice, wheat, corn, sorghum, cotton, tomato, eggplant, banana and peach. Potassium (K) fertilizers are commonly used to beat plant deficiencies. Where soils can't supply the amount of K demanded by crops, farmers must dietary supplement this crucial plant nutrient.

Potassium chloride (KCl), muriate of potash, is definitely the most often utilised K fertilizer on this planet delivering crops with two nutrients, K and Cl, important for equally plants and animals. On application to most soils, equally these nutrients are available to crops. In arable cropping, KCl is utilized with other N and P made up of fertilizers often raising the efficiency in their utilization. The physiological and biochemical roles played by K in crop plants are generally nicely comprehended and have been extensively investigated. Potassium is thought to activate more than 60 enzymes, contains a direct functionality within the synthesis of protein, exerts A serious impact on plant water relations, mobile turgor and is critical in the process of progress and progress of cells. Potassium also performs a important position in photosynthesis as well as transport of ensuing sugars along with amino N compound to creating fruits and roots. For the duration of the latest years it has grown to be significantly distinct that K has A significant operate in crop generation in mitigating effects of abiotic and biotic stresses such as salinity, chilly, frost, waterlogging, and drought together with insects, pests and many diseases. The comprehensive molecular and biochemical controlling mechanisms involved even now call for even further elucidation. Potassium and nitrogen are The 2 nutrients that are taken up in the largest quantities by crops. There exists an in depth literature displaying these two nutrients act in partnership to possess an enormous impact in determining crop yield and quality. When K source is insufficient (i.e. the ratio of K/N provided to crops is too low), low molecular bodyweight sugars and amino acids accumulate instead of the development of high molecular weight compounds such as proteins, starch, polysaccharides and cellulose existing in high quality crops.

The color of KCl can vary from red to white, according to the supply of the sylvinite ore. The reddish tint originates from trace quantities of iron oxide. There aren't any agronomic dissimilarities amongst the red and white sorts of KCl.
